Federal authorities shut down PopeyeTools, an online marketplace selling stolen credit card data and other cybercrime tools. Three administrators, two from Pakistan and one from Afghanistan, face charges carrying a maximum 10-year prison sentence. The Department of Justice seized $283,000 in cryptocurrency and three website domains associated with the platform, which operated since at least 2016 and affected at least 227,000 individuals. This action is part of a wider crackdown on cybercrime, including recent arrests of individuals involved in ransomware attacks and election interference. The operation, dubbed "Operation Shipwrecked," involved collaboration with law enforcement in the U.K. and Malaysia
